Dragusin set for Tottenham medical, snubs Bayern

Radu Dragusin has made the decision to reject Bayern Munich and instead join Tottenham.

The young centre-back is set to travel to London in the upcoming hours for a medical, which has been scheduled for this afternoon.

In an attempt to secure the signing of Genoa’s defender, Bayern made a last-minute bid, hoping it would outdo Tottenham’s advances.

Tottenham had already struck a deal with Genoa for Radu Dragusin, agreeing on a transfer fee of £25.9m (€30m), including add-ons amounting to £5.6m (€6m) for the Romanian international.

As part of this agreement, Spurs also planned on loaning Djed Spence, one of their own defenders, back to Genoa temporarily.

However, Bayern stepped up their game by presenting an improved offer worth £26.7m (€31m). This forced Radu Dragusin into making a decision regarding which club he wished to play for – and ultimately he chose Tottenham over Bayern Munich.
